Just bought a 97 blazer,

thought i would stick a banner on it.

This is actually 3m wrap vinyl, i got free 55 In roll

sticks and cuts nicely, dont cut nice on small jobs of course but for larger it works good.

 

I potted it out first on paper a couple of times to get the angle right, once i was happy then did it. applied the chevy logos seperate.

 

the #4 sticker in the middle is gonna come off.. i will get my  heat gun and take that off looks stupid
